

It is throwback week for the NASCAR. The car will be wrapped in their throwback schemes to pay tribute to the drivers who paved the way for today’s stars. This is one of my favorite races of the season and it is one of the crown jewels on the NASCAR schedule. The Southern 500 can be seen Sunday evening (Sep. 1st) at 6 p.m. ET on NBC Sports Network.
NASCAR will have a traditional schedule this week. There will be two practices Friday. The first is at 2 p.m. ET and final practice is at 4 p.m. ET (NBCSN). Qualifying will be Saturday at 2:30 p.m. ET (NBCSN). NASCAR will inspect the cars before qualifying so we do not need to worry about any drivers losing their starting position and going to the back Sunday night.
The cars will have the 550 HP engines with the 2” splitter, 8” spoiler and aero ducts. The drivers will have to lift more at Darlington than at other intermediate tracks so I would not expect the draft to come into play so much this week.
My early week pick for the pole is Kyle Larson. He has been good at qualifying on the steep tracks this year and he consistently starts up front at Darlington. Larson qualified 3rd at Dover (steep track) and 2nd last at Bristol (steep track). Larson qualified 2nd in last year’s Southern 500. I think he qualifies one spot better this week.
Each week I use different stats in my model to create the best rankings possible to give you an edge on the completion. This week I used Driver Rating on the Darlington, Average Finishing Darlington, Driver Rating at Steep Tracks (Las Vegas, Bristol and Dover), Average Running Position at Steep Tracks and momentum over the last 4 oval races.
